BrainWave Software is a software company focused on mobile EEG applications. Its core product, PEER (Portable EEG ERP Researcher), is designed for ERP/EEG research scenarios. According to the page, PEER supports cognitive neuroscience experiments on an iPad or iPhone together with the Brain Products X.on 8-channel mobile EEG headset, and provides built-in ERP analysis after data acquisition is completed.
PEER’s main value is that it integrates mobile data acquisition, experimental paradigms, and analysis workflows into a single app. It supports paradigms such as visual/auditory Oddball, visual/auditory Go NoGo, N-Back, Gambling, Posner, Image Presenter, and Raw Data Acquisition, making it applicable to research on attention, working memory, reward processing, spatial attention, and emotional image stimuli. The analysis workflow covers filtering, segmentation, baseline correction, artifact rejection, averaged waveforms, difference waveforms, and ERP component amplitude/latency scoring. The page also emphasizes that its analysis results have been validated as consistent with tools such as Brain Vision Analyzer and EEGLAB. In terms of ecosystem, it explicitly supports Brain Products X.on devices, and results can be further imported into SPSS or R for statistical analysis.
The captured text does not disclose pricing, licensing model, payment methods, nor does it state whether the software is open source, supports self-hosting, or offers an API/SDK. From a developer-tool perspective, PEER is more of a specialized research application than a platform intended for secondary development. The page provides fairly detailed explanations of its features, paradigms, and workflows, and includes entry points such as FAQ, Support, and Citations. However, the main content does not show complete installation instructions, data format documentation, interface documentation, or integration guides.
Its strengths are its clear mobile-first positioning, making it suitable for taking ERP experiments beyond traditional labs; it also offers a rich set of built-in paradigms, customizable parameters, real-time visualization of raw EEG, event marking, and impedance monitoring, all of which help with data quality control. Its weaknesses are limited transparency around key information: pricing, procurement, open interfaces, and long-term support details are missing. It is also clearly tied to specific hardware and the iOS ecosystem, so its general applicability depends on a team’s existing equipment.
